Why These Are the Top Kia Repair Auto Repair Shops in Hampton

** The Kia repair market in and around Hampton, Georgia, is characterized by a clear dichotomy. On one end, **Carriage Kia of McDonough** operates as the sole authorized dealer, holding a monopoly on factory-backed warranty repairs, certified EV service, and official recall work. This makes it an unavoidable and crucial part of the ecosystem for newer vehicles under warranty. The independent market consists of competent general repair shops, but true Kia *specialists* are rare. Shops like **MVD Auto Repair & Performance** have successfully carved a niche by focusing on the specific, complex technologies (GDI, DCT) that are prevalent in modern Kias and often misunderstood by general mechanics. The overall competition level is moderate, with a high demand for technicians skilled in these areas. Pricing reflects this specialization; dealership labor rates are at the premium end, while qualified independents offer significant savings (typically 20-30% lower) while still commanding a higher rate than a standard oil-change shop due to their advanced diagnostic capabilities and tooling. For owners of Kias with Theta II engines or DCT transmissions, finding a shop with proven experience is critical and well worth the investment.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about kia repair services in Hampton, GA

What are the most common Kia repair issues for drivers in Hampton, GA?

In Hampton, common issues include air conditioning system failures due to our hot, humid summers and premature brake wear from frequent stop-and-go traffic on routes like Tara Boulevard and GA-20. Some Kia models may also experience check engine lights related to emissions components or catalytic converter concerns.

How can I find a reputable, specialized Kia repair shop in the Hampton area?

Look for shops in Hampton or nearby Stockbridge that are Kia-certified or have technicians with specific Kia training, as they will have the latest diagnostic software for your vehicle. Check online reviews and ask for recommendations in local community groups to find shops with proven expertise, avoiding the longer drive to a metro Atlanta dealership.

When should I seek service for my Kia instead of attempting a DIY repair in Hampton?

Seek professional service for complex electrical issues, advanced driver-assistance system (ADAS) calibrations needed after windshield replacements, or any check engine light that persists. Hampton's climate can accelerate corrosion, making professional help wise for exhaust or suspension components that may be rusted and difficult to handle safely.

Are Kia repair costs in Hampton generally more affordable than going to an Atlanta dealership?

Yes, independent repair shops in Hampton typically offer more competitive labor rates than Atlanta-area dealerships, saving you money on common repairs and maintenance. However, for complex warranty or recall work, you may need to visit an authorized Kia dealership, with the closest likely being in McDonough or Jonesboro.

What local factors in Hampton should I consider for my Kia's maintenance schedule?

Hampton's hot summers demand more frequent checks of your cooling system, battery, and air conditioning. Also, the mix of highway driving on I-75 and dusty rural roads means cabin air filters and engine air filters should be inspected and replaced more often than the manual's standard interval to maintain performance and efficiency.
